湥 (tū) - To flow rapidly & to gush forth
湥 · tū
To flow rapidly;
to gush forth;
to spurt out (of water or other liquids).

Cultural background
FAQ- 湥 is a rare character primarily used in classical and literary contexts to describe the forceful movement of liquids.
- The character's structure with the water radical (氵) emphasizes its association with liquid movement.
- Due to its rarity, 湥 is not commonly used in modern standard Chinese and appears mainly in specialized texts or poetic descriptions.
